Алексей Т. Kotlin разработчик, Senior

ID 18250
АТ
Алексей Т.
Мужчина
Россия, Воронеж, UTC+3
Ставка
3 453,73 Р/час
вкл. НДС 7% (176.64 Р)
Специалист доступен с 4 июля 2025 г.

Добавьте подходящих специалистов в список и оформите заявку для предварительного бронирования времени специалистов. После оформления заявки ваш персональный менеджер организует прохождение всех необходимых проверок с вами и каждым кандидатом из заявки. Специалист привлекается к проекту только после окончательного подтверждения его выхода с вашей стороны.

Подробнее
О специалисте
Специализация
Kotlin разработчик
Грейд
Senior
Навыки
Android SDK
Coroutines Flow
Dagger2
Kotlin
MVI
OkHttp
Retrofit
RxJava 3
Java
MVVM
MVP
RxJava
Dagger
Retrofit 2
Okhttp3
Отрасли
FinTech & Banking
FoodTech
Urban technology
Проекты   (8 лет 2 месяца)
Dodo Engineering
Роль
Senior Android developer
Обязанности
Описание проекта: Андроид приложения популярной компании Dodo Brands (Додо Пицца, Дринкит, Донер) Команда проекта: 1-2 Android разработчика, 1-2 IOS разработчика, 1-3 бекенд разработчика, продакт оунер, скрам мастер/PPL, тестировщик, дизайнер, web-разработчик. Используемые технологии: Kotlin, Android SDK, MVP/MVI, Flow/Coroutines, Dagger 2, Retrofit, MVVM, MVP, Moxy, Glide, Firebase, Compose, Coroutines, Realm Обязанности на проекте: - Разработка нового механизма работы корзины на доменном уровне и на уровне данных приложения. - Внедрение А/Б тестов с помощью Firebase A/B testing и разработка сервиса внутри приложения для эффективного внедрения А/Б тестов по всему приложению. - Переработка подкапотной логики денежных расчётов и валютных отображений. - Разработка и внедрение нового конструктора комбо обедов, что позволило увеличить рейтинг продаж комбо в два раза. Каждый третий заказ в приложении стал комбо. - Выделение ряда доменного функционала в отдельные модули (cart, persistence, common) из общего монолита приложения. - Разработка и внедрение общего модуля аналитики в приложение. - Разработка и внедрение инфраструктуры E2E тестов в приложение, что позволило уменьшить время регресса с 10 дней до 3-4 дней. - Разработка и внедрение, а также поддержка способа оплаты App2App(SberPay, KaspiPay, MomoPay) во все дочерние проекты, что позволило увеличить выручку на 10% для всех партнёров франшизы. Личные результаты: - В фиче командах: реализовали полностью новый комбо-продукт (переписан флоу от меню до корзины), реализовали при этом новый механизм работы корзины (последовальная очередь добавления товаров и отправка запросов на сервер), эти комбо принесли миллиард рублей компании в первый год и стали самым популярным продуктом в компании; удалось реализовать функционал оценки приложения после успешного заказа - В команде оплаты: реализовали новые способы оплаты в приложениях: СБП, СберПей, КаспиПей (Казахстан), МОМО (Вьетнам), Гугл Пей; был реализован новый платежный сдк и внедрен в продукты компании В кор команде: удалось создать инфраструктуру для Е2Е тестов, благодаря чему удалось снизить время регресса более, чем в два раза
Стек специалиста на проекте
Kotlin, Firebase, MVP, MVVM, Realm, Android SDK, Moxy, Retrofit, Glide, MVI, Compose, Coroutines, Dagger2, Flows
Отрасль проекта
FoodTech
Период работы
Октябрь 2021 - По настоящее время  (3 года 10 месяцев)
Нетмонет
Роль
Senior Android developer
Обязанности
Описание проекта: Приложение для безналичных чаевых (в данный момент является проектом Альфа Банка). Команда проекта: 1 андроид разработчик, 1 IOS разработчик, 1 бекенд разработчик, 1 фронтенд разработчик, 1 продакт оунер, 1 тестировщик Используемые технологии: Kotlin, Android architecture components, RxJava, Koin, Retrofit, MVP, MVI, Moxy, Glide, Firebase Обязанности на проекте: - Разработка мульти-модульного приложения с нуля (более 30 модулей написано с нуля), благодаря чему билд-тайм приложения снизился с трёх минут до ~50 секунд. - Внедрение SMS Consent API для лучшего UX при авторизации и уменьшения времени на ввод смс кода. - Интеграция Crashlytics для отслеживания крашей приложения и для улучшения crash-free рейтинга приложения. - Интеграция Firebase Remote Messaging для пуш-уведомлений в приложении. - Внедрение и настройка CI/CD с помощью Circle CI для быстрой доставки артефактов сборки QA инженерам. - Участие в проработке дизайна приложения с учётом принципов Material Guidelines. Личные результаты: Создано с нуля многомодульное приложение для 25 тысяч пользователей
Стек специалиста на проекте
Kotlin, Firebase, MVP, Moxy, RxJava, Retrofit, Koin, Glide, Android Architecture Components, MVI
Отрасль проекта
FinTech & Banking
Период работы
Май 2019 - Октябрь 2021  (2 года 6 месяцев)
Мануфактура Софт
Роль
Android developer
Обязанности
Описание проекта: Супер-апп (Майнштадт) из Германии, который является одновременно и новостным приложением и приложением выбора досуга в Германии (смесь новостного приложения и KudaGo) Команда проекта: 1-2 андроид разработчика, 1-2 IOS разработчика, 1 бекенд разработчик, 2 тестировщика, 1 проджект менеджер Используемые технологии: Java/Kotlin, MVP, Dagger 2, RxJava, Retrofit, Realm, Room, SQL Обязанности на проекте: - Участие в планировании и разработке фич в тесном сотрудничестве с дизайнерами, бекенд-разработчиками и заказчиками. - Внедрение А/Б тестов в приложение. А/Б тесты позволили увеличить пользовательскую конверсию на 9.5 процентов. - Рефакторинг приложения: переписывание с Java на Kotlin, что позволило существенно уменьшить кодовую базу проекта. Личные результаты: Поддержка стабильности приложения и реализация нового функционала приложения
Стек специалиста на проекте
Java, SQL, Kotlin, MVP, Realm, RxJava, Retrofit, Room, Dagger2
Отрасль проекта
Urban technology
Период работы
Январь 2018 - Май 2019  (1 год 5 месяцев)
Формат работы
Тип занятости
Фулл-тайм
Формат работы
Удаленно
Командировки
Не готов
Релокация
Не готов
Готов работать на зарубежных проектах
Нет
Образование
Высшее
Учебное заведение
Воронежский государственный университет, Воронеж
Специальность
Факультет прикладной математики, информатики и механики, Прикладная математика и информатика
Завершение учебы
2017 г.

Похожие специалисты

E-commerce & Retail • FinTech & Banking • Telecom • VR/AR
КМ
Камил М.
Таганрог
Kotlin разработчик
Senior
3 766,23 Р/час
Android JetPack
Android SDK
Dagger
REST
Java
Синтаксис Java/Kotlin
Объектно-ориентированное программирование (ООП)
SQL
RxJava 2
Clean Architecture
+35

О себе: Интересуюсь мобильной разработкой с 2016 года, помимо Android имею опыт в разработке сайтов с помощью vue, когда то писал на C#, а также активно изучаю игровые движки. Из актуальной мультиплатформы интересуюсь инструментами Kotlin MultiPlatform и Compose Multiplatform. Предпочитаю верстать компонентно, с максимально гибкими ui компонентами под все случаи жизни. Технические навыки и технологии: Языки: Kotlin, Java, Groovy. Верстка: XML, Jetpack Compose, Compose Multiplatform, Custom View, Canvas. DI: Dagger, Hilt, Koin. Архитектуры/Подходы: MVx(MVI, MVVM, MVP, MVC), Elm(UDF), ViewModel, LiveData, Clean architecture, Google Material Design, SOLID, KISS, DRY, YAGNI, Git Flow, SCRUM, Kanban, Multi Module. Сеть: REST, SOAP, Apollo GraphQL, GSON, Retrofit, OkHttp, Ktor. Данные: SQLite, Room, Realm. Инструменты: SDK Tools, Firebase, Yandex AppMetrica, Amplitude, CI/CD, Profiler, Replica, Decompose, Rx, Coroutines, StateFlow, KMM(Kotlin Multiplatform Mobile), KMP(Kotlin Multiplatform), JUnit(Unit-тестирование), Espresso(UI-тестирование). Animations: LottieAnimation, PropertyAnimator, ViewAnimation, Compose animations. Navigation: Jetpack navigation, Navigation component, Cicerone.

Подробнее
Blockchain • RnD
ДТ
Денис Т.
Казань
Kotlin разработчик
Senior
3 246,75 Р/час
Kotlin
Java
Git
PostgreSQL
Android SDK
Cicerone
Clean Architecture
Dagger2
DataStore
deep link
+47

Денис — опытный Kotlin-разработчик с опытом работы в проектах RnD и Blockchain. Он обладает навыками разработки на Kotlin, Java, Android SDK. Денис участвовал в разработке B2B-приложения — аналога Confluence. В рамках проекта он занимался проектированием и реализацией новых функций приложения с использованием Kotlin, Jetpack Compose и MVVM. Также он проводил code review и bug fixes, реализовывал потоковую обработку данных с использованием Coroutines и Flow. Кроме того, Денис участвовал в написании юнит-тестов и интеграционных тестов. Также обладает глубокими знаниями и практическим опытом в разработке пользовательского интерфейса с использованием View и Compose В другом проекте Денис занимался разработкой платформы с платежными системами и криптокошельками. Он разрабатывал приложение с нуля, участвовал во всех процессах разработки, включая code review, публикацию в Google Play. Денис также работал с web 3 технологиями, создавая криптокошельки внутри приложения, и общался с сервером через GRPC.

Подробнее

Недавно просмотренные специалисты

Government & Public Sector • Manufacturing
ВШ
Валерий Ш.
Санкт-Петербург
Бизнес/системный аналитик
Senior
2 987,01 Р/час
Пользовательские инструкции
методологии
io
Работа с интеграциями
UML
Kanban
анализ
Postman
Базы данных
+39

Системный аналитик с 5+ годами опыта в автоматизации бизнеспроцессов, постановке задач разработке, интеграции информационных систем и сопровождении ITпроектов. Эксперт в проектировании архитектуры систем, сборе и анализе требований, разработке технической и проектной документации. Имею опыт работы в ритейле, нефтегазовой отрасли, финансовом и государственном секторах. Работаю на стыке бизнеса и разработки, выступаю связующим звеном между стейкхолдерами, командами разработки и QA. Постоянно совершенствую свои навыки в области системного анализа, UX/UI, а также изучаю современные подходы к построению цифровых решений. Готов к новым задачам, в том числе связанным с построением архитектуры систем с нуля, цифровой трансформацией и интеграцией сложных решений.

Подробнее
E-commerce & Retail • Social Networking • Telecom
СП
Степан П.
Новомосковск
Full Stack разработчик
Middle
2 967,14 Р/час
HTML5
HTML/CSS
GitLab-CI
AWS
moodle
PHP 8.2
WebSockets
Sphinx
Bash
Git
+43

Степан — Middle Full Stack разработчик из Новомосковска, Россия. Специализируется на разработке веб-приложений. Имеет опыт работы в отраслях Telecom, E-commerce & Retail, Social Networking. Ключевые навыки: Ajax, Angular, Bootstrap, CI/CD, Docker, Git, HTML/CSS, JavaScript, JQuery, Laravel, MySQL, PHP 7 и 8, PostgreSQL, React, REST API, SCSS, Symfony, TypeScript, AWS, Bash, Django, GitLab-CI, Python, MVC, Webpack, WebSockets. Участвовал в следующих проектах: - разработка веб-версии каталога данных на Laravel; - доработка методов фильтрации данных и компонентов на фронтенде корпоративного портала IT-компании; - разработка REST API и структуры базы данных для системы управления продуктами компании; - разработка модулей Moodle и плагинов для образовательной платформы; - автоматизация процессов сборки и развёртывания; - доработка REST API методов CRM-системы для аптек; - перенос проекта с Django Framework на Symfony Framework; - реализация веб-сокетов на Workerman для досок объявлений и фриланс бирж; - интеграция верстки и функционала для проектов вебстудии; - доработка фильтров и API методов для корпоративного портала оценки эффективности деятельности контрагентов.

Подробнее